Explanation:
Chemical equilibrium is the reaction state where the rate of reactants reacting is equal to rate of products deteriorating.
1. Adding benzoate ions to the mentioned equation will shift the equilibrium towards reactant side making more benzoic acid.
2. Adding NaOH to remove hydrogen ions will make the benzoic acid ionize more and hence shift the equilibrium towards products.
3. Adding benzoic acid more will shift the equilibrium towards products.
4. Increasing the hydrogen ion concentration will shift the equilibrium towards reactant, thereby crystalizing the benzoic acid.
5. Cooling the solution will also shift the equilibrium towards reactant side making effective crystals.
